三工河流域土壤水分胁迫对冬小麦生长的影响

open access: yesShuitu Baochi Xuebao, 2002
根据三工河流域试验小区1999~2000年冬小麦不同灌溉频次控制试验.研究了小麦耗水敏感期为拔节—灌浆期。探讨了干旱区小麦产量与灌水量之间的关系。提出了干旱区小麦返青水应采用“小水”灌溉的方式。同时通过对小区小麦成熟期灌水过程不同深度土壤水分含量的动态观测分析,提出小麦在成熟期对灌溉水分的消耗利用集中在0~30am土壤层内的观点。
